Overview

Wilson Middle is a public middle serving grades 7–8 in Chowchilla, California. The school enrolls 470 students. It is part of the Chowchilla Elementary district.

Equity & Title I

In the United States, Free/Reduced Lunch (FRL) eligibility is the primary federal proxy for student poverty. Schools with 40% or more FRL-eligible students typically qualify for Title I school-wide programs.
